About 5-(6-cyclopropyl-7-methoxyimidazo[1,2-b]pyridazin-3-yl)-1-(1-methoxybutyl)-N-methylpyrazolo[3,4-c]pyridin-7-amine;propane

5-(6-cyclopropyl-7-methoxyimidazo[1,2-b]pyridazin-3-yl)-1-(1-methoxybutyl)-N-methylpyrazolo[3,4-c]pyridin-7-amine;propane (PubChem CID 177159566) has the molecular formula C25H35N7O2 and a molecular weight of 465.60 g/mol. Its IUPAC name is 5-(6-cyclopropyl-7-methoxyimidazo[1,2-b]pyridazin-3-yl)-1-(1-methoxybutyl)-N-methylpyrazolo[3,4-c]pyridin-7-amine;propane.
